They had a delay or two. Not really sure of the exact circumstances, but according to what i was told my ECU kept reverting to the previous tune, thats why before I saw very little gains. TCu took no problem, but ECU settings wouldnt save. DKasper had to spend an extra couple days with my ecu to make sure the settings kept. thats really all I know.
So since they had it longer I couldnt get to track and missed it all.
What i will say is I walked a pretty new carrera 4 from 20-100 by a car length earlier this evening. Feels like the settings took this time. Will know better once i see the numbers.
I am gonna hit the dyno monday morning to should be able to post more info then and let the numbers speak for themselves.
